ON-DEMAND TRANSPORT
REFORM — REGIONAL TAXI INDUSTRY
1330. Hon SIMON O'BRIEN to the minister representing
the Minister for Transport:
I refer to concerns of the regional
taxi industry relating to the government's on-demand transport reforms.
(1) Has the Premier
or the Minister for Transport, or any member of their staff, met with any
regional taxi operators since 29 August 2019; and, if so —
(a) when and where did those meetings
occur; and
(b) how many individual regional taxi
operators attended each meeting?
(2) Will the
state government be providing financial assistance/compensation to regional
taxi operators to a level consistent with that provided in the metropolitan
taxi plate buyback scheme; and, if not, why not?
